Itachi Uchiha Was Stronger Than Obito

Itachi Kept Obito’s Influence In Check

After Madara successfully persuaded Obito to carry out the scheme for casting the Infinite Tsukuyomi, he handed over leadership duties to Obito. With Madara out of the picture, Obito seized control of the Akatsuki. Adopting the alias of Tobi, he feigned foolishness, a ruse that deceived most members of the Akatsuki. However, Itachi was an exception; his exceptional intelligence and keen insight made it nearly impossible for him to be duped.

Because of a certain situation, Obito was always alert around Itachi and avoided taking any reckless actions. However, it wasn’t until Itachi passed away that Obito felt free to act on his plans. Before breathing his last, Itachi hid Amaterasu within Sasuke’s eye, as he anticipated that Obito would try to control him and misguide the young Uchiha.

Itachi Uchiha Was The Best Genjutsu User In Naruto

Itachi Was The Best When It Came To Genjutsu

Among ninjas with exceptional talent, Itachi is often one of the first names mentioned. Even from his youth, Itachi was rumored to possess the intellectual prowess equal to a Hokage leader. Consequently, he effortlessly excelled in all academy tests and graduated with outstanding results. Moreover, Itachi demonstrated proficiency in various nature releases, using them with unparalleled precision.

Nevertheless, Itachi’s greatest asset was the Sharingan. He activated this unique eye power at a young age and quickly mastered its use. Triggering the Mangekyou Sharingan followed Itachi’s observation of Shisui’s suicide. The Mangekyou Sharingan amplified Itachi’s prowess, bestowing upon him three additional skills. These talents were:

  • Tsukuyomi
  • Amaterasu
  • Susanoo

Using Tsukuyomi, Itachi had the ability to ensnare even the most proficient ninjas in his illusionary spell. Once trapped, these individuals found it impossible to break free until Itachi chose to release the technique. Notably, he employed this Genjutsu on Kakashi, leaving him bedridden for several days at the hospital. Even the exceptionally skilled Kurenai, known as the top Genjutsu user in the Hidden Leaf, was deceived by Itachi’s cunning use of the spell.

Itachi’s Amaterasu ability produced continuous, black infernal flames that obliterated their targets. However, this potent power drained his energy significantly due to his standard Mangekyou Sharingan.

In the battle against Sasuke, Itachi unveiled his ultimate tactic – his Susanoo. He employed this powerful construct to vanquish Orochimaru and shield himself from fatal assaults. What set Itachi’s Susanoo apart were the Yata Mirror and the Totsuka Blade. The former had the ability to block any incoming attacks, while the latter was capable of sealing anything it touched. Even Zetsu acknowledged that these artifacts rendered Itachi’s Susanoo virtually indestructible.

It was clear that Obito stood no chance against Itachi, so he proceeded with great caution.

Itachi Uchiha Deserved A Better Life

Although immensely powerful, Itachi’s life was tragically marked by guilt, pain, and sorrow. He lost a cherished friend, was forced to take the lives of his own parents, and inflicted deep wounds on his sibling. Labeled as a traitor and murderer, he faced relentless persecution from the village. Yet, the reality was far more complex.
